The Environmental and Health Hazards of Inappropriate E-Waste Disposal
Improper disposal of electronic waste poses significant environmental and health risks that are often overlooked. Toxic substances such as lead, mercury, and cadmium are commonly found in View article e-waste and can leach into soil and water supplies, contaminating ecosystems and endangering wildlife. Such dangerous substances may build up within the food chain, creating severe threats to public health.
Alongside damage to the environment, contact with toxic e-waste substances can cause numerous health problems, including disorders of the nervous system, breathing difficulties, and even cancer. Employees engaged in unregulated recycling operations are particularly at risk, often lacking protective equipment and proper training.

Accredited Recycling Centers
Sorting e-waste is just the beginning in a comprehensive recycling approach. The next phase involves utilizing accredited recycling centers, which comply with strict protocols for eco-friendly processing. These facilities guarantee that toxic materials, such as harmful heavy metals, are processed securely, lowering the risk of environmental harm. Accreditation typically includes guidelines established by organizations like R2 and e-Stewards certification bodies, which promote sustainable recycling approaches. By opting for certified facilities, users can confirm that their e-waste is handled appropriately, with useful materials reclaimed and toxic components discarded responsibly. Ways to Get Your Devices Ready for Responsible Recycling
Readying electronic devices for responsible recycling involves several important steps that establish data security and environmental safety. To begin, users should create a backup of important data and then perform a factory reset on their devices to wipe personal information. This confirms that sensitive data is unable to be accessed by unauthorized individuals. Following this, it is important to detach any batteries or accessories, as these items may require special handling.
Next, users should thoroughly clean their devices to eliminate any personal identifiers, such as stickers or labels. As a final step, people should gather all necessary cables and original packaging, if available, to streamline the recycling process. By implementing these measures, the likelihood of data breaches is reduced, and the devices are readied for responsible recycling, thus helping create a more sustainable environment. Finding E-Waste Recycling Centers Near You
Where can people find reputable e-waste recycling centers in their vicinity? A practical method is to utilize online resources tailored to meet this need. Sites including Earth911 and the e-Stewards Directory enable people to find nearby recycling centers by inputting their postal code. Furthermore, many municipalities offer details about designated e-waste drop-off locations through their formal web pages or waste management departments. Regional electronics shops commonly take part in recycling programs, offering collection events or in-store drop-offs. Local associations and non-profit entities may also hold e-waste disposal campaigns periodically, offering a convenient solution for community members. How Is Data Securely Removed From Devices Before They Are Recycled?
Data is thoroughly erased from devices through the use of specialized programs that repeatedly overwrites existing data, ensuring total data removal. In addition, physical destruction of storage components can also be employed to prevent data recovery before recycling.
What Takes Place With E-Waste After the Recycling Process?
After recycling, e-waste materials are processed and separated into essential elements like plastics, glass, and metals. Such materials are subsequently utilized for producing new goods, thereby minimizing environmental impact and conserving natural resources.
